Experience speed and performance – The TouchScreen Laptop features a powerful i5-8365U Processor (4 Cores, 8 Threads, 8 MB Cache, Base Frequency at 1.7GHz, Up to 3.6GHz). Dell Latitude meeting the fast and stable operation of most programs.
Multi port response to high demand- 2 × USB3.1, 1 × Thunderbolt4, 1 × HDMI2.0, 1 x Headphone & Microphone Combo, 1 x Power Jack; SD Card Reader; Stereo Speakers; Webcam, This dell 2in1 laptop allows you to fully enjoy the pleasure brought by technology.
